DEFECT #1 - ENGINE AND ENGINE COOLING


Posted on: 2020-02-06
Description
Toyota motor engineering & manufacturing (toyota) is recalling certain 2020 toyota avalon hybrid, camry, camry hybrid and lexus es300h and 2019-2020 rav4 and rav4 hybrid vehicles equipped with 2.5l 4-cylinder engines.  Porosity in the engine castings may result in cracks than can allow coolant to leak internally and/or externally.

Consequence
A coolant leak can cause the engine to overheat and cause a vehicle stall in conventional gasoline vehicles, increasing the risk of a crash.  Additionally, for all involved vehicles, the engine may get damaged mechanically, possibly resulting in an engine oil leak, increasing the risk of a fire.

Corrective Action
Toyota will notify owners, and dealers will inspect and replace the engine including the engine block, as necessary, free of charge.  The recall began april 3, 2020.  Owners may contact toyota customer service at 1-888-270-9371 or lexus at 1-800-255-3987.  Toyota's number for this recall is 20ta04.  Lexus' number for this recall is 20la02.

DEFECT #2 - STEERING:COLUMN


Posted on: 2020-11-27
Description
Toyota motor engineering & manufacturing (toyota) is recalling certain 2020-2021 toyota avalon and 2020 avalon hybrid, rav4, and rav4 hybrid vehicles.  Breakaway pins within the steering column, designed to absorb energy and reduce injury during a crash, could have been damaged during production, possibly affecting the performance of the driver's air bag in the event of a crash.  As such, these vehicles fail to comply with the requirements of federal motor vehicle safety standard number 208, occupant crash protection.

Consequence
In the event of a crash, an air bag that does not perform as designed can increase the risk of injury.

Corrective Action
Toyota will notify owners, and dealers will replace the steering column, free of charge.  The recall began december 18, 2020.  Owners may contact toyota customer service at 1-800-331-4331.  Toyota's number for this recall is 20tb17/20ta17.

DEFECT #6 - AIR BAGS:SENSOR:OCCUPANT CLASSIFICATION


Posted on: 2023-12-20
Description
Toyota motor engineering & manufacturing (toyota) is recalling certain 2020-2021 avalon, avalon hybrid, corolla, highlander, highlander hybrid, rav4, rav4 hybrid, lexus es350, lexus rx350, lexus rx450h, 2021 sienna hybrid, lexus es250, 2020-2022 camry, camry hybrid, and es300h vehicles.  A short circuit may develop in the occupant classification system (ocs) sensor, preventing the front passenger air bag from deploying.  

Consequence
An air bag that does not deploy during a crash increases the risk of injury.  

Corrective Action
Dealers will inspect and replace the sensor as necessary, free of charge.  Owner notification letters are expected to be mailed february 4, 2024.  Owners may contact toyota customer service at 1-800-331-4331.  Toyota's number for this recall is 23tb15/23ta15 lexus 23lb03/23la03.
